Abstract
Intellectual capital is a resource that, if optimized, will prevent the company from financial distress. By strategically investing in both intellectual and physical capital, companies can enhance their financial performance through optimal resource utilization. Therefore, this study aimed to investigate the impact of intellectual capital, capital structure, and corporate governance on mitigating financial distress and financial ratios as an early warning system. The sample consisted of financial sector companies in Indonesia from 2012 to 2022, and a binary regression model was used to estimate potential predictor variables. It was found that IC by proxy, human resources, customer, and organizational capital tends to improve the company performance, mitigating financial distress. A capital structure featuring extended maturity and high debt costs elevates the risk of financial distress. It was also discovered that companies with good governance tend to reduce agency costs, preventing organizations from bankruptcy. Financial ratios can serve as early indicators of impending capital distress, potentially leading to bankruptcy.
